ICC World Cup 2023 Most Wickets: Updated After Australia vs. New Zealand and the Netherlands vs. Bangladesh Match No.27 and 28

Today, it was a double trouble in the World Cup. Fans across the globe enjoyed two back-to-back showdowns. Both of them were thrilling. Two matches were scheduled to happen on October 28. The first match was scheduled between Australia vs. New Zealand from 10:30 in the morning. The second match was scheduled to happen from 2:30 PM between the Netherlands vs. Bangladesh. 

In the first match, Australia met New Zealand at the HPCA Stadium in Dharamshala. Initially, New Zealand won the toss and decided to bowl first. David Warner scored 81 runs in 65 balls. Travis Head had a dreamy World Cup debut. He scored 109 runs in 67 balls. Glenn Maxwell scored a quick-fire 41 runs in 24 balls. They got all-out on 388 runs.

The Kiwi bowlers were on fire. Glenn Philips was extremely well. He picked up 3 wickets in 37 runs. Trent Boult took 3 wickets in 77 runs. Mitchell Santner took 2 wickets in 80 runs. Matt Henry took 1 wicket in 67 runs. Jemmy Neesham took 1 wicket. 

While batting in the second innings, New Zealand gave a decent start. Devon Conway has 28 runs in 17 balls. Rachin Ravindra played a knock of 116 runs in 89 balls. Daryl Mitchell scored an amazing half-century. Jemmy Neesham scored 58 in 39 balls. They ended up scoring 383 in the end.

Adam Zampa was again better with the balls. He picked up 3 wickets in 74 runs. Pat Cummins took 2 wickets and 66 runs. Josh Hazlewood took 2 wickets and 70 runs. Glenn Maxwell took 1 wicket in 62 runs.  

In the Second match, the Netherlands and Bangladesh locked horns at Eden Gardens in Kolkata. Initially, the Netherlands won the toss and decided to bat first. At first, the Netherlands didn’t start well. But Wesley Barresi played a knock of 41 runs in 41 balls. The Dutch skipper Scott Edwards scored 68 runs in 69 runs. In the end, they scored 229 runs. 

Bangladesh bowlers were extremely well. Mustafizur Rahman took 2 wickets in 36 runs. Mehidy Hasan took 2 wickets in 40 runs. Tanzid Ahmed picked up 2 wickets in 43 runs. Shoriful Islan took 2 wickets in 51 runs. Shakib Al Hasan took 1 wicket and 37 runs.

In the second innings, Litton Das got out early. They didn’t play well. Mehidy Hasan scored 35 runs in 40 balls. Mahmudullah scored 20 runs in 41 balls. Mustafizur Rahman scored 20 runs in 35 balls. 

The Dutch bowlers were extremely well. Paul van Meekran picked up 4 wickets in 23 balls. Bas de Leede took 2 wickets. Aryan Dutt, Logan van Beek, and Colin Ackermann picked up one each. 

Adam Zampa is conquering the list:

Australian bowlers are known for their extraordinary bowling. Adam Zampa was at the top for a few days. In the match against New Zealand, he picked up three wickets in 74 runs. Daryl Mitchell was his first success. He picked up Mitchell when he was batting on 54 runs. His second wicket was Tom Latham. Lastly, he took Mitchell Santner’s wicket. His economy rate in the match was 7.40.

Mitchell Santner is on the second Position:

Mitchell Santner was a terrific bowler for the Kiwi side. He took 2 wickets in 80 runs against Australia. Mitchell Marsh was his first wicket of the match. He picked him up on 36 runs. His second wicket was a bigger one. He took Labuschagne on 18 runs. In this tournament, he took 14 wickets till now and standing in the second position.
